## Reminder Job: Overview

The Meadowlark Clinic reminder job runs nightly and sends next-day appointment notices through the Pebblewing messaging gateway. Before touching anything, confirm the job is paused in the Harrowfield scheduler console, because a mid-run restart can duplicate messages to patients. Take care to verify the quiet-hours window matches the clinic's local timezone, not the server's. Once paused, review the settings the job loads at startup, shown below.

config for fahop-tajeg:
soriel:
  pin: 6453
  tenant: norwyn
  seal: seal_c441745b
  metrics_host: metrics.soriel.ordinworks.local
  standby_team: zorox
  escalation: wenael-casox
  nonce: 429fd1

## Ownership

Heads up: the reminder job for Bramblewood Clinic runs nightly and texts patients about next-day appointments. It's finicky about timezone config, so don't touch the scheduler block without reading the comments first. Failed sends land in the retry queue and drain automatically. If you're reviewing changes here or something breaks at 2am, the person to ping is below.

signatory, yahog-badug: Quenix Ulaael

**Q: How does the support team enter Brindle House after 22:00?** Night-shift staff must use the east loading entrance, as the main lobby at Brindle House locks automatically at 21:45. Sign the overnight register at the security desk before proceeding to Level 2. The door beside the register requires the code below.

door code, bahop-tajog: bdg-OWNCB-40189